Charging: Place the Robot on the self-empty station for charging (the recharging indicator light flashes during charging and its steady when charging is finished. The charging time is about 6.5hours.) During the cleaning process, the Robot can sense that the power is insufficient and automatically start the recharging mode to find the self-empty station. You can also command the robot to start the recharging mode through the APP.
Charging attention:
Do not use the self-empty station in a highly reflective environment such as the environment exposed to direct sunlight or with mirrors nearby. To ensure the normal working time of the robot, please full charge it before using it. The charging time is about 6.5 hours. Resume cleaning: If the battery is insufficient during cleaning, the robot will back to the self-empty station for recharging and automatically resume to the interrupted place to continue cleaning after being fully charged. (This function can be opened or Press key to start cleaning at the self-empty station, the robot dynamically plans the cleaning path according to the map generated by scanning and completes the cleaning of different zone one by one. In each zone, the robot starts edge cleaning firstly and then fulfills the remaining part by zigzag cleaning. NotesAfter cleaning starts, the robot may move to a place beyond the divided zone. Make sure that you have cleared the obstacles on the ground around the divided zone, which cannot be used for safety isolation. Resumable cleaning After you enable the resumable cleaning function, it is automat-
ically triggered when the cleaning task is not completed and the battery is insufficient. You do not need to do any other settings. After you enable the DND mode in the app, the robot does not carry out resumable cleaning. When the robot carries out the resumable cleaning function, if you use the app or tap buttons for other instructions, resumable cleaning will fail. If the robot cannot access a zone for cleaning due to a closed door or a high door sill, the resumable cleaning function will be affected. DND mode During the DND period, the robot will not automatically resume to cleaning, not lower the voice prompt volume or indicator brightness. You can disable the DND mode in the app.

Install watertank assembly 14 Component Maintenance/Regular maintenance Regular maintenance To achieve the best cleaning effect, clean and maintain the robot regularly according to below table. Determine the frequency of cleaning and maintenance according to your use habits. Parts Cleaning Frequency Replacement Frequency Filter Weekly Every 2 months Roller brush Weekly Every 6 to 12 months Side brush Monthly Every 3 to 6 months, or when it is obviously damaged Roller brush cover Monthly Every 3 to 6 months, or when the rubber silicon strip on the roller brush cover is obviously damaged Sensor Monthly When it is obviously damaged Charging pins Monthly Universal wheel Monthly

Please try again later Please check whether the dust collector is blocked Open the dust channel for cleaning 20 Trouble shooting Fault type Solution Fail to power on the robot The battery power is insufficient. Please use the robot after charging on the self-empty station. The battery temperature is too high or too low. Please use the robot when the ambient temperature is 0C to 40C. Fail to charge the robot The self-empty station is not connected to the power supply. Please check whether the self-empty station indicator is on. Please make sure that both ends of the self-empty station power cord are properly connected. The self-empty station is not in proper contact with the robot. Please clean the self-empty station shrapnel and the charging contact of the robot. Slow charging When used in a high or low temperature environment, the robot will automatically decrease the charging speed to extend the battery life. The charging contact area may be dirty. Please clean the area with a dry cloth. Fail to return to the self-empty station There are too many obstacles around the self-empty station. Please place the self-empty station in an open area. The robot is too far away from the self-empty station. Try to place the robot near the self-empty station. Abnormal behavior Power off the robot and then power on it again. There is abnormal noise during cleaning. The roller brush, side brushes, or main wheel may be entangled with foreign objects. Clean them after powering off the robot. The universal wheel is covered by dust or is entangled during cleaning. It is recommended that you use a screwdriver to pull it out and rinse it. The cleaning performance is degraded, or ash is dropped. The dust box is full. Clean the dust box. The filter is blocked. Clean the filter. The roller brush is entangled with foreign objects. Clean the roller brush. 21 Fault type Solution The Wi-Fi network cannot be connected. The Wi-Fi function is not activated. Reset the Wi-Fi connection, and try again. The Wi-Fi signal is not good. Ensure that the robot is located in a place with good Wi-Fi signals. The Wi-Fi connection is abnormal. Reset the Wi-Fi settings, download the mobile app of the latest version, and try to connect to the Wi-Fi network again. The Wi-Fi network suddenly cannot be connected. The family router settings may be incorrect. In this case, contact the customer service for help. Scheduled cleaning cannot be performed The power is insufficient. Scheduled cleaning will be started only when the remaining power is more than 20%. Is any power consumed if the vacuum cleaner always stays at the self-empty station The power consumption is extremely low when the vacuum cleaner always stays at the self-empty station. This helps to keep the battery in the best performance. Is it necessary to charge the battery for 16 hours in the first three times The lithium battery does not have a memory effect. It can be used instantly after it is fully charged. There is no need to wait 16 hours. The water tank does not output water or the water output is less. FCC STATEMENT :
This device complies with Part 15 of the FCC Rules. Operation is subject to the following two conditions:
This device may not cause harmful interference, and This device must accept any interference received, including interference that may cause undesired operation. Warning: Changes or modifications not expressly approved by the party responsible for compliance could void the user's authority to operate the equipment. NOTE: This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device, pursuant to Part 15 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. This equipment generates uses and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off and on, the user is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the following measures:
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na. Increase the separation between the equipment and receiver.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ver is connected.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help.
